Quantum Secure announces reseller relationship with Johnson Controls
MILWAUKEE : Johnson Controls, Inc. has entered into an agreement with Quantum Secure Inc., the leader in physical and IT security identity convergence to provide the company’s SAFE Physical – Identity Management System (P-IDMS). The agreement enables Johnson Controls to offer enterprise-level physical security identity and credentials management solutions to customers, regardless of their physical access control providers.
The standards-based open platform allows for unprecedented integration of multiple systems such as complex physical security systems, human resources applications, IT systems and applications under a unified enterprise policy paradigm. Completing a worldwide value-added reseller agreement with Quantum Secure further enhances Johnson Controls’ global integration capabilities.
“Our partnership with Quantum Secure will broaden our capabilities to address a significant concern of large enterprises: managing access rights across disparate physical security and enterprise systems,” said Joel Lehman, vice president, fire and security for Johnson Controls. “We’re excited to be working with this emerging industry leader.”
The SAFE P-IDMS allows enterprises and government agencies to consolidate multiple, complex physical security and enterprise systems into a single identity source. Security managers can create processes and policies to grant, manage, revoke and provision physical security identities and access privileges across disparate vendors and technologies. By eliminating the need for manual processes and redundant communications, it reduces vulnerabilities across all strategic physical access points of an extended enterprise, improving security, regulatory compliance and cost efficiency.
“We are pleased to be partnering with Johnson Controls to expand the reach of our value-added reseller channel and bring our unique solutions to a broader base of customers,” said Ajay Jain, president and CEO of Quantum Secure. “This relationship paves the way for long-term customer relationships that will establish best practices for physical security and IT interoperability convergence.”
Johnson Controls, Inc. and Quantum Secure, both work with enterprises to help them comply with identity regulations and policy enforcement. For example, government organizations can use their solutions to enhance compliance with FIPS 201 credentialing requirements. FIPS 201 specifies personal identity verification standards for Federal employees and contractors.
